Creamy Apple Gelato

1 cup Martinelli’s Apple Juice or Cider
3/4 cup sugar
1 cup milk
3/4 cup heavy (whipping) cream

In a large bowl, stir the Apple Juice or Cider and sugar together and let stand until the sugar is dissolved.  Stir in the milk and cream.  Cover and refrigerate for 1 to 2 hours, or until thoroughly chilled.

Freeze the mixture in an ice cream maker according to the manufacturer’s instructions.  Or, to freeze without an ice cream maker: Pour the prepared mixture into an 8- or 9-inch square metal pan or a half-gallon plastic container.

Cover with aluminum foil, plastic wrap or a lid, and freeze until firm, about 2 to 3 hours.  Transfer to an electric mixer or food processor and beat until light and fluffy.  Transfer to a container, cover and freeze until firm, about 1 to 2 hours.  Makes 1 generous quart.
